Cost To Replace Rear Leaf Springs. A few bolts fasten the springs to the brackets underneath the car. Replacing both leaf spring assemblies in an average light pickup truck in a repair shop will cost from 3 to 5 hours of labor plus parts, plus the wheel alignment. So how much does it cost to replace rear springs when you hire a professional? Labor costs are estimated between $174 and $220 while parts are priced between $655 and $707.
